Output 3290858f798f21d58a67963596a49ca956718a95f5e6e178c323736ecb6c2464:22

value
14478
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59cf406f1f1a533b9c94d9114108fdd002a27380 OP_EQUAL
address
39stLiXyVhuWgSnQ6pXGNiyBfD5wmKpesn
transaction
3290858f798f21d58a67963596a49ca956718a95f5e6e178c323736ecb6c2464
spent
true